The Spirit of the Suwannee Music Park was opened to the public in 1983-1984 by the Suwannee County Development Authority after having been first owned by the county . Bought by the Cornett family in the 1990s , this park continues to attract tens of thousands from around the United States to hear the biggest names in country , folk , bluegrass , rock , and a variety of other types of music .
Since 1990 , Suwannee County has continued to grow , not only in population , but in the number of businesses and services provided to the community . Stores such as Publix , Walmart , Holiday Inn Express , and Lowe ’ s have made their homes here . Older buildings , such as the old jail and library , some former public schools , and business structures , were torn down to make way for new buildings and additional parking . New elementary , intermediate , and middle schools were completed in Live Oak , and a new elementary school was built in Branford , during this time . Services have been increased by the addition of new libraries in Live Oak , Branford , and recently , Dowling Park . A 911 Addressing System , and later an Enhanced 911 ( E911 ) System was implemented in the early 1990s to provide faster emergency response . A new Suwannee County recreational center , called the Sportsplex , was completed in 1997 to provide additional recreational facilities to the community . This center continues to expand to meet a growing need .
Suwannee County continues to grow as retirees from south Florida move from the hustle and bustle of busy urban living to the more relaxing nature of the county ’ s rural feel . Ecotourism attracts thousands of visitors from around the world each year , many to travel down the famed Suwannee River or explore the more than 70 springs that make the county the “ Cave Diving Capital of the World ”. Annual music festivals held by the Spirit of the Suwannee Music Park north of Live Oak attract the biggest names in their respective genres .
